The restoration of a Hohenzollern Abziehstein is complete. Stone lapped into honing condition. It was harder than other Y/G stones that I have, was not expecting that. Cut a matching rub stone to make a set. Removed the label and mounted the paper under Lexan in its new walnut house that it will live in. Overall a stone I am lucky to be the caretaker of and preserved to last the next 100 years

Check if the piece of wood at the end with the latch on it is loose at all, often they’re easily removed by sliding a razor or Stanley blade around the edges and parting it from the sides and lifting out,
Allows a thin blade (I use a butter knife) to slide under the stone and the glue will usually separate.
Same if one of the sides on the base is loose
Depending on the brand the glues vary from very easily parted, to nigh on impossible without wrecking the box
